In 'Poppy and the Parade Problem', Poppy is hosting King Peppy's birthday parade. Two of her friends have fabulous ideas for the parade, but how can Poppy choose one friend's idea over the other? In 'Biggie and the Big Mix-Up', Biggie thinks all his friends want him to change his ways, so he tries out lots of new hobbies. But will all this change prove too much for him?
